The Large Hadron Collider is now a very unlikely place to find dark matter; the search has moved underground to xenon detectors.

  1. Lisa Randall

    Theoretical physicist and cosmologist, Frank B

    That was originally one of the hopes of Large Hadron Collider. I’d say at this point, it would be very unlikely given what they’ve already accomplished, but there are these underground detectors, xenon detectors that look for dark matter coming in, and they are going to try to achieve a much stronger bound than exists today.
